Factors to consider When Choosing an Inbuilt Cooker
While the advantages of inbuilt cookers are clear, prospective buyers ought to consider a number of aspects before making a purchase:
Space and Measurements: Ensure your kitchen has adequate space for the inbuilt cooker and consider the measurements of the system relative to your kitchen cabinetry.
Fuel Type: Decide between electric, gas, or other combustion types based upon your cooking needs and kitchen setup.
Cooking Preferences: Assess the kinds of meals you typically prepare and select a cooker that uses the functions and functions you need.
Budget plan: Inbuilt cookers can vary substantially in price. It's vital to set a budget that considers both the purchase cost and possible installation expenses.
Setup Requirements: Some inbuilt cookers may require professional installation, especially gas designs. Make sure to factor this into your general job costs.
Upkeep Tips
To guarantee the longevity and efficiency of an inbuilt cooker, routine maintenance is vital. Here are some essential ideas:
Regular Cleaning: Clean the surfaces and interiors according to the manufacturer's instructions. Avoid abrasive cleaners that could scratch or damage finishes.
Examine Seals and Gaskets: Periodically examine door seals and gaskets for wear and tear, as this affects cooking efficiency and energy consumption.
Calibrate Temperature Settings: Test the temperature level settings periodically to make sure accurate cooking efficiency.
Professional Servicing: Schedule routine expert evaluations, particularly for gas designs to ensure safety and proper performance.

3. What are the advantages of induction hobs compared to gas hobs?
Induction hobs heat up much faster, are generally more secure since they do not produce an open flame, and are easier to clean due to the flat surface. Nevertheless, they need suitable cookware and may have greater in advance costs.
